Quality Assessment
As of 19 March 2026, Srestha Finvest Ltd’s quality grade remains below average. The company’s long-term fundamental strength is weak, with an average Return on Equity (ROE) of just 3.70%. This low ROE reflects limited profitability relative to shareholder equity, which is a critical measure of operational efficiency and value creation. Furthermore, the company has experienced poor growth in operating profit, with an annualised decline rate of -289.97%. Such a steep contraction in core earnings capacity raises concerns about the sustainability of its business model and competitive positioning within the Non Banking Financial Company (NBFC) sector.
Valuation Considerations
The valuation grade for Srestha Finvest Ltd is classified as risky. The stock is trading at levels that do not reflect a margin of safety for investors, especially given its deteriorating financial performance. Negative EBITDA and shrinking profits have contributed to this precarious valuation status. Over the past year, the company’s profits have fallen by a staggering -957.6%, while the stock price has declined by -57.89%. This disconnect between valuation and fundamentals suggests that the market is pricing in significant downside risks, and investors should exercise caution before considering exposure to this microcap NBFC.
Financial Trend Analysis
The financial trend for Srestha Finvest Ltd is negative, underscoring ongoing challenges in revenue generation and cash flow management. The latest data shows that net sales for the nine months ended December 2025 stood at ₹6.15 crores, reflecting a sharp contraction of -86.79%. Additionally, cash and cash equivalents have dwindled to a low of ₹0.76 crores as of the half-year mark, indicating tight liquidity conditions. These figures highlight the company’s struggle to maintain operational stability and fund its activities without incurring additional financial stress.
Technical Outlook
From a technical perspective, the stock exhibits a bearish trend. Recent price movements have been consistently negative, with a one-day decline of -4.00%, a one-month drop of -11.11%, and a six-month fall of -44.19%. Year-to-date, the stock has lost -25.00% of its value, reflecting persistent selling pressure. The technical grade assigned is bearish, signalling that momentum indicators and chart patterns do not currently support a reversal or recovery in the near term. This technical weakness compounds the fundamental concerns and reinforces the Strong Sell recommendation.

Sector and Market Context
Srestha Finvest Ltd operates within the NBFC sector, which has faced considerable challenges in recent years, including regulatory tightening, liquidity constraints, and credit quality concerns. While some NBFCs have demonstrated resilience and growth, Srestha Finvest’s current metrics indicate it is struggling to keep pace with sector peers. Its microcap status further adds to liquidity and volatility risks, making it less attractive compared to larger, more stable NBFCs.
